负载均衡设备端口请求
一、
在现代网络架构中,负载均衡设备扮演着至关重要的角色,它不仅能够提升应用的可用性和可靠性,还能优化资源使用率,提供更快速的响应时间,本文将详细探讨负载均衡设备的工作原理、常见类型、配置方法及其在实际中的应用案例。
二、负载均衡设备的工作原理
负载均衡设备通过分配客户端请求到多个服务器上来确保应用的高可用性和扩展性,其核心思想是将流量分散到不同的服务器,以避免单点故障并提高响应速度,负载均衡器通常基于以下几种策略来分发流量:
1、轮询(Round Robin):依次将请求分配给每台服务器,确保所有服务器均匀地接收流量。
2、最小连接数(Least Connections):优先将请求发送给当前连接数最少的服务器,以平衡各服务器的负载。
3、源IP哈希(Source IP Hash):根据客户端的IP地址进行哈希计算,将请求映射到特定的服务器,以确保同一客户端的请求始终被定向到同一服务器。
4、URL哈希(URL Hash):根据请求的URL进行哈希计算,将请求映射到特定的服务器,适用于基于内容的负载均衡。
5、会话保持(Session Persistence):通过跟踪客户端的会话信息,确保同一会话的所有请求都被发送到同一台服务器。
三、常见类型的负载均衡设备
1、硬件负载均衡器
专用设备:如F5 BIG-IP、Citrix NetScaler,提供高性能和丰富的功能,但成本较高。
优势:性能高、稳定性强、功能丰富,适合大规模企业应用。
劣势:价格昂贵,配置复杂。
2、软件负载均衡器
开源解决方案:如Nginx、HAProxy、Traefik,灵活性高,成本低廉。
优势:成本低、灵活性高、易于集成,适合中小企业和个人项目。
劣势:性能可能不如硬件负载均衡器,需要更多的配置和维护。
四、负载均衡设备的配置与管理
配置负载均衡设备通常包括以下几个步骤:
1、选择负载均衡策略:根据应用需求选择合适的负载均衡策略,如轮询、最小连接数等。
2、定义后端服务器池:配置需要分发请求的后端服务器列表及其健康检查方式。
3、设置监听端口:指定负载均衡器监听的端口号,以及转发请求的目标端口。
4、配置健康检查:定期检查后端服务器的健康状态,自动剔除故障服务器。
5、优化SSL终端:对于HTTPS流量,配置SSL终端以减轻后端服务器的加密负担。
6、监控与日志:启用详细的访问日志和健康监控,以便及时发现和解决问题。
五、实际应用案例
1、电子商务网站
场景:大型电商平台需要在促销期间应对高并发访问。
解决方案:使用硬件负载均衡器(如F5 BIG-IP)结合DNS轮询,实现跨数据中心的流量分配和高可用性。
2、SaaS服务提供商
场景:多租户环境下的资源隔离和服务质量保证。
解决方案:采用软件负载均衡器(如Nginx、HAProxy),结合容器编排工具(如Kubernetes)实现自动化的资源调度和服务发现。
3、企业内部应用
场景:企业内部多个部门共享相同的应用服务。
解决方案:使用基于URL哈希的负载均衡策略,确保不同部门的请求被路由到指定的服务器群组。
六、未来趋势与发展方向
随着云计算和微服务架构的普及,负载均衡技术也在不断演进:
1、云原生负载均衡:如AWS Elastic Load Balancing、Google Cloud Load Balancing,为云环境量身定制,提供更高的灵活性和扩展性。
2、服务网格(Service Mesh):如Istio、Linkerd,通过边车代理模式实现细粒度的服务治理和智能路由。
3、AI与机器学习:利用AI算法动态调整负载均衡策略,预测流量模式,实现更加智能化的流量管理。
4、边缘计算与CDN集成:将负载均衡能力延伸至边缘节点,进一步提升内容交付速度和用户体验。
负载均衡设备作为现代网络架构中的关键组件,其重要性不言而喻,通过合理选择和配置负载均衡策略,可以显著提升应用的性能、可用性和可扩展性,满足不同业务场景的需求,随着技术的不断进步,负载均衡设备将继续朝着智能化、自动化和云原生化的方向发展,为企业提供更加高效和灵活的网络服务。
以上内容就是解答有关“负载均衡设备端口请求”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1355512.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复